Subject: Re: [PATCH] sched/stats: TASK_IDLE task bypass the block_starts time

On Fri, Jun 20, 2025 at 11:14:50AM +0800, Olice Zou wrote:
> For TASK_IDLE task, we not should record the block_starts, it is
> not real TASK_UNINTERRUPTIBLE task.

Why, I mean it is still blocked, right?

> It is easy to find this problem in a idle machine as followe:
